Most teams that run Odoo end up managing WhatsApp conversations in a completely separate place — a phone, a browser tab, a shared inbox no one really owns — while their customers, orders, and tickets all live in Odoo. Replies get lost, context is copy-pasted by hand, and there is no audit trail linking a message thread back to the res.partner, sale order, or helpdesk.ticket it belongs to. Odoo core gives you Discuss plus email and SMS gateways, but out of the box it has no native two-way WhatsApp channel in Community, and the Enterprise offering is coupled to specific plans and providers. When you want inbound messages, chatbot automation, and support routing all threaded into the ERP your team already lives in, native Odoo runs out of road.
The Open WhatsApp Connector is a build-to-order Odoo module that ECOSIRE scopes, builds, and installs for you. Technically it introduces a set of custom models — a WhatsApp account/channel configuration, message and template records, and a conversation link — wired into Odoo's mail framework so every inbound and outbound message lands as a threaded conversation inside Discuss. Incoming webhooks from your chosen WhatsApp Business API provider hit an authenticated controller endpoint that verifies the payload signature, deduplicates by provider message id, resolves or creates the matching res.partner, and posts the message onto the correct discuss.channel or the relevant record's chatter via message_post. Outbound sends go through a provider service layer with retries and delivery/read status callbacks, and are queued so a slow provider never blocks a user's UI.
On top of the transport we build the automation you actually need: a lightweight chatbot/flow engine driven by automated actions and server actions so keyword triggers, menu trees, and business-hours routing can be configured without redeploying code; template management that mirrors your approved WhatsApp message templates with parameter mapping; and support routing that turns an inbound conversation into (or attaches it to) a helpdesk.ticket, CRM lead, or sales follow-up. Everything respects Odoo's security model — access is governed by ir.model.access.csv and record rules so agents only see their teams' conversations, and multi-company setups keep each company's WhatsApp number and threads isolated. It ships as a proper module with a clean __manifest__.py, OWL/XML views, and QWuBE-free QWeb where reports are needed, and it is built and tested against Odoo 17.0, 18.0, and 19.0 (Community or Enterprise).

We build and test against Odoo 17.0, 18.0, and 19.0, on both Community and Enterprise. Because Community has no built-in WhatsApp channel, this is especially useful there; on Enterprise we integrate cleanly alongside existing Discuss and messaging features.
Yes. This connector integrates with the official WhatsApp Business API through a provider of your choice. You supply (or we help you obtain) the API credentials and approved message templates; our module handles webhooks, threading, automation, and status tracking on the Odoo side.
Every build includes a post-go-live hypercare window for bug fixes and configuration tweaks. Beyond that, we offer ongoing support and version-upgrade retainers so the module keeps working as you move between Odoo 17, 18, and 19. You also receive the full git repository so you are never locked in.
Access is governed by Odoo's `ir.model.access.csv` and record rules, so agents only see their own teams' conversations. Multi-company setups keep each company's WhatsApp number and threads isolated, and every message carries a full audit trail with direction, status, and linked source record.
